Wake Forest Turns Back Lady Eagles, 76-63
2/22/2010 12:00:00 AM | Women's Basketball
Feb. 22, 2010
WINSTON-SALEM, N.C. - The Wake Forest women's basketball team defeated NC Central 76-63 in the last non-conference game of the regular season on Monday night in Winston-Salem.
Mykala Walker led the Deacons with a career-high 15 points and NC Central's Joanna Miller led all scorers with 29. Asia Williams and Lady Eagle J'Mia Pollock each had the game-best eight rebounds.
Secily Ray added 11 points to the Demon Deacon total and Asia Williams and Courteney Morris each contributed 10.
Brooke Thomas opened scoring during the contest on Wake Forest's first possession and the Demon Deacons jumped out to a 16-0 lead before Joanna Miller got the Lady Eagles on the scoreboard with a jumper at 13:18.
Mykala Walker, who surpassed her career-high eight points in the first half, netted a free throw at 8:09 to give Wake Forest a 17 point lead, the team's largest advantage of the half.
NC Central went on a 10-4 run at the three minute mark to cut the Wake Forest advantage to 42-31 going into the halftime break.
With 9:40 to play in regulation Lakevia Boykin landed a layup to give the Deacs a 24-point lead, the team's largest of the game.
Wake Forest will wrap up the home season this Thursday with NC State at 7 p.m. before concluding the regular season on the road with Clemson on Sunday.
